How does the size of an explosion vent impact safety design?

The size of an explosion vent is crucial in safety design because it directly influences pressure relief during an explosion. Explosion vents are designed to open at a predetermined pressure to allow the rapid release of gas and pressure that builds up within an enclosure during an explosive event. If the vent size is inadequate, it may not relieve the pressure effectively, potentially leading to catastrophic failure of the containment structure. Properly sized vents help mitigate the risk by reducing the maximum pressure that can be sustained, thereby enhancing the safety of the facility.

In safety design, accurately calculating the required vent size is essential to ensure that the vent can manage the energy released during an explosion while minimizing damage and protecting personnel and equipment. This is a fundamental aspect of designing safer industrial environments where explosive materials are handled.
